I'm another Suzuki fan. The old Samurai I had was hard to beat, mechanical rear locker, built tough, easy to work on, the next best thing to a MB Jeep IMO. I beat the heck out of that poor thing. It would go places and do things my 4X4 Silverado (also way good in the mud), my CJ. my Cherokee or even my mud dedicated one-ton Chevy couldn't go. The downside was it wasn't much fun on the interstate or side slopes.
